Verse 18

Jeremiah 4:18

English Revised Version

18 Thy way and thy doings have procured these things unto thee; this is thy wickedness; for it is bitter, for it reacheth unto thine heart.
Original Language Text
hebrew
דַּרְכֵּ/ךְ֙ וּ/מַ֣עֲלָלַ֔יִ/ךְ עָשׂ֥וֹ אֵ֖לֶּה לָ֑/ךְ זֹ֤את רָעָתֵ/ךְ֙ כִּ֣י מָ֔ר כִּ֥י נָגַ֖ע עַד לִבֵּֽ/ךְ
English Translation
Your ways and your deeds have made these for you; this is your evil, for it is bitter, for it has reached your heart.
